随笔分类 -  后端 / Jsp&&Servlet

摘要:# Java MVC(Model-View-Controller)是一种应用程序开发的设计模式。它将应用程序拆分成三个主要组成部分: Model:表示应用程序中的数据或业务逻辑。Model 包括数据,以及它与数据相关的方法和函数。Model 维护和管理应用程序的数据、状态和规则,这些数据和规则由逻辑 阅读全文
posted @ 2023-05-28 23:42 YE- 阅读(24) 评论(0) 推荐(0) 编辑
摘要:# 基本用法 ## 在第一个index.jsp文件中 ``` ``` ![](https://img2023.cnblogs.com/blog/2913371/202305/2913371-20230527114223965-476256580.png) ## 而monday.jsp文件中 ``` 阅读全文
posted @ 2023-05-27 12:33 YE- 阅读(25) 评论(0) 推荐(0) 编辑
摘要:## 问题:平常我们编写servlet的时候,经常会一个java文件写一个方法调用这样很麻烦,会写一堆的Servlet文件 ![](https://img2023.cnblogs.com/blog/2913371/202305/2913371-20230523203059113-778940793. 阅读全文
posted @ 2023-05-23 20:35 YE- 阅读(14) 评论(0) 推荐(0) 编辑
摘要:##介绍 在WEB开发中,服务器为每个用户浏览器创建一个会话对象(session对象),一个浏览器独占一个session对象(默认情况下)。因此,在需要保存用户数据时,服务器程序可以把用户数据写到用户浏览器独占的session中,当用户使用浏览器访问其它程序时,其它程序可以从用户的session中取 阅读全文
posted @ 2023-04-23 11:57 YE- 阅读(54) 评论(0) 推荐(0) 编辑
摘要:###JSP的缺点 1.书写麻烦,特别是复杂的页面。 2.因为JSP里面有java代码和其他的代码,所以阅读麻烦。 3.因为前端代码和java代码都放在一起,所以会造成前端人员不会java,而后端人员又不精通HTML。 ** JSP 现在逐步被 = HTML + AJAX 代替 ** 最先使用Ser 阅读全文
posted @ 2023-04-22 12:40 YE- 阅读(100) 评论(0) 推荐(0) 编辑
摘要:##1.什么是JSP JSP部署于网络服务器上,可以响应客户端发送的请求,并根据请求内容动态地生成HTML、XML或其他格式文档的Web网页,然后返回给请求者。JSP技术以Java语言作为脚本语言,为用户的HTTP请求提供服务,并能与服务器上的其它Java程序共同处理复杂的业务需求。 ##2.JSP 阅读全文
posted @ 2023-04-22 11:14 YE- 阅读(90) 评论(0) 推荐(0) 编辑
摘要:SqlSessionFactory是创建SqlSession的工厂. 每个基于 MyBatis 的应用都是以一个 SqlSessionFactory 的实例为核心的。 SqlSessionFactory 的实例可以通过 SqlSessionFactoryBuilder 获得。而 SqlSession 阅读全文
posted @ 2023-04-21 19:21 YE- 阅读(84) 评论(0) 推荐(0) 编辑
摘要:###Response响应数据 ##1. response将字符数据返回到浏览器 需要两步: 1.通过response对象获取字符输出流PrintWriter writer = resp.getWriter(); 2.通过字符输出流写数据:writer.writer(“aaa”); 案例 浏览器中打 阅读全文
posted @ 2023-04-21 19:14 YE- 阅读(118) 评论(0) 推荐(0) 编辑
摘要:1. HttpServletResponse概述: 在创建Servlet时会覆盖service()方法,或doGet()/doPost(),这些方法都有两个参数,一个为代表请求的request和代表响应response。service方法中的response的类型是ServletResponse,而 阅读全文
posted @ 2023-04-21 16:05 YE- 阅读(68) 评论(0) 推荐(0) 编辑
摘要:用户向服务器发送了一次HTTP请求,该请求肯能会经过多个信息资源处理以后才返回给用户,各个信息资源使用请求转发机制相互转发请求,但是用户是感觉不到请求转发的。根据转发方式的不同,可以区分为直接请求转发(Forward)和间接请求转发(Redirect)两种。 直接转发方式(Forward) 客户端和 阅读全文
posted @ 2023-04-20 20:36 YE- 阅读(122) 评论(0) 推荐(0) 编辑
摘要:###Tomcat8以下的默认编码格式是ISO-8859-1 ,8版本以上Tomcat已经把默认编码格式改为UTF-8,此篇博客主要是解决Tomcat8以下版本的中文乱码问题处理。 ##一、Request请求参数中文乱码-POST解决方案 请求参数如果存在中文数据,则会乱码 解决方案: POST:设 阅读全文
posted @ 2023-04-20 20:27 YE- 阅读(290) 评论(0) 推荐(0) 编辑
摘要:请求参数获取方式: 方法一: >Get方式: >POST方式: 思考:GET请求方式和POST请求方式 区别主要是在于获取请求参数的方式不一样,是否可以提供一种统一获取请求参数的方式,从而统一doGet和doPost方法内的代码。 阅读全文
posted @ 2023-04-20 16:51 YE- 阅读(28) 评论(0) 推荐(0) 编辑
摘要:request 获取请求体数据 request对象和response对象的原理 request和response对象是由服务器创建的。我们来使用它们 request对象是来获取请求消息,response对象是来设置响应消息 request对象继承体系结构: request功能: 获取请求消息数据获取 阅读全文
posted @ 2023-04-18 00:50 YE- 阅读(46) 评论(0) 推荐(0) 编辑
摘要:Request获取请求数据: 请求行 @Override protected void doGet(HttpServletRequest req, HttpServletResponse resp) throws ServletException, IOException { String meth 阅读全文
posted @ 2023-04-18 00:49 YE- 阅读(21) 评论(0) 推荐(0) 编辑
摘要:Request对象和Response对象的原理Request和Response对象是由服务器创建的。我们来使用它们Request对象是来获取请求消息,Response对象是来设置响应消息。 Request对象 request对象继承体系结构 ServletRequest -- 接口 | 继承 Htt 阅读全文
posted @ 2023-04-17 16:45 YE- 阅读(65) 评论(0) 推荐(0) 编辑
摘要:XML配置Servlet Servlet从3.0 *Servlet从3.0版本后开始支持使用注解配置,3.0版本前只支持XML配置文件的配置文件的方式(基本用不到) *步骤: 1.编写Servlet类 2.在web.xml中配置该Servlet 阅读全文
posted @ 2023-04-17 01:15 YE- 阅读(21) 评论(0) 推荐(0) 编辑
摘要:Servlet要想被访问,必须配置器访问路径(urlPattern) 1.一个Servlet,可以配置多个urlPattern 2.urlPattern配置规则 1.精确匹配 2.目录匹配 3.扩展名匹配 4.任意匹配 / 和 /* 区别: *当我们的项目中的Servlet配置了 “/” ,会覆盖掉 阅读全文
posted @ 2023-04-17 01:12 YE- 阅读(43) 评论(0) 推荐(0) 编辑
摘要:初始化方法,在Servlet被创建时执行,只执行一次 提供服务方法,每次Servlet被访问,都会调用该方法 销毁方法,当Servlet被销毁时,调用该方法。在内存释放或服务器关闭时销毁Servlet 获取ServletConfig对象 获取Servlet信息 Servlet的体系结构 我们将来开发 阅读全文
posted @ 2023-04-17 00:07 YE- 阅读(42) 评论(0) 推荐(0) 编辑
摘要:销毁方法 1.调用时机:内存释放或者服务器关闭的时候, Servlet对象会被销毁,调用 2.调用次数:1次 使用Terminal开启和关闭,就会出现destory被调用的信息 阅读全文
posted @ 2023-04-13 17:40 YE- 阅读(15) 评论(0) 推荐(0) 编辑
摘要:不要忘记导入这个tomcat的依赖 <build> <plugins> <plugin> <groupId>org.apache.tomcat.maven</groupId> <artifactId>tomcat7-maven-plugin</artifactId> <version>2.2</ve 阅读全文
posted @ 2023-04-13 17:29 YE- 阅读(14) 评论(0) 推荐(0) 编辑

点击右上角即可分享
微信分享提示